diff options
| author | Kir | 2012-04-25 11:47:39 +0300 |
|---|---|---|
| committer | Kir | 2012-04-25 11:47:39 +0300 |
| commit | 66d10dd18f797dcaa2b9b2d8113cad328086602a (patch) | |
| tree | faf1b6818976eee9b9b68c0287814411ca726762 | |
| parent | 7ceea085c82d6bc3e373160167a62ee4e943a197 (diff) | |
| download | inboxes-66d10dd18f797dcaa2b9b2d8113cad328086602a.tar.bz2 | |
Fixing test failture
| -rw-r--r-- | app/models/discussion.rb | 2 | ||||
| -rw-r--r-- | app/models/message.rb | 2 | ||||
| -rw-r--r-- | inboxes.gemspec | 2 | ||||
| -rw-r--r-- | spec/fake_app.rb | 7 |
4 files changed, 8 insertions, 5 deletions
diff --git a/app/models/discussion.rb b/app/models/discussion.rb index cc18946..8eaeb82 100644 --- a/app/models/discussion.rb +++ b/app/models/discussion.rb @@ -1,7 +1,7 @@ class Discussion < ActiveRecord::Base attr_accessor :recipient_tokens, :recipient_ids attr_reader :recipient_ids - attr_accessible :recipient_tokens, :messages_attributes + attr_accessible :recipient_tokens, :messages_attributes, :user, :recipient_ids # creater has_many :messages, :dependent => :destroy diff --git a/app/models/message.rb b/app/models/message.rb index a0bddb7..f162ced 100644 --- a/app/models/message.rb +++ b/app/models/message.rb @@ -1,6 +1,6 @@ class Message < ActiveRecord::Base - attr_accessible :body + attr_accessible :body, :user, :discussion default_scope order(:created_at) diff --git a/inboxes.gemspec b/inboxes.gemspec index a0ae874..aaed62e 100644 --- a/inboxes.gemspec +++ b/inboxes.gemspec @@ -28,7 +28,7 @@ Gem::Specification.new do |s| s.add_development_dependency "pg" s.add_development_dependency "sqlite3" s.add_development_dependency 'rspec', ['>= 0'] - s.add_development_dependency 'factory_girl_rails' + s.add_development_dependency 'factory_girl_rails', ['>= 2.6'] s.add_development_dependency 'rspec-rails', ['>= 0'] # s.add_development_dependency 'rr', ['>= 0'] # s.add_development_dependency 'steak', ['>= 0'] diff --git a/spec/fake_app.rb b/spec/fake_app.rb index 7e9df7c..29c18dc 100644 --- a/spec/fake_app.rb +++ b/spec/fake_app.rb @@ -11,8 +11,11 @@ require 'devise' require 'devise/orm/active_record' # database -ActiveRecord::Base.configurations = {'test' => {:adapter => 'postgresql', :database => 'inboxes_test', :username => "postgres"}} -# ActiveRecord::Base.configurations = {'test' => {:adapter => 'sqlite3', :database => ':memory:'}} +if ENV['TRAVIS'].present? + ActiveRecord::Base.configurations = {'test' => {:adapter => 'postgresql', :database => 'inboxes_test', :username => "postgres"}} +else + ActiveRecord::Base.configurations = {'test' => {:adapter => 'sqlite3', :database => ':memory:'}} +end ActiveRecord::Base.establish_connection('test') # config |
